问:使用 new_list = my_list 时,对 new_list 的任何修改每次都会更改 my_list。为什么会这样,我如何克隆或复制列表以防止它?答1:一个优秀的自由职业者,应该有对需求敏感和精准需求捕获的能力,而huntsbot.com提供了这个机会new_list = my_list 实际上并没有创建第二个列表。赋值只是复制对列表的引用,而不是实际的列表,因此 new_list 和
当我们需要把源环境的数据库克隆到目标环境的数据库的时候就可以执行以下步骤:大体的操作步骤为:1. 导出源环境数据库2. 目标环境清理3. 导入目标环境数据库 具体的步骤:一、导出源环境数据库1. 源环境导出前准备(1)源环境创建物理目录和逻辑目录(逻辑目录用于存放后面导出的数据库dmp文件)在root用户下,先后台检查物理目录是否存在,不存在则:mkdir /home/oracle/dm
CLONE TABLE可以复制表数据到另一个表中,极大的提高了数据迁移的效率。本文为您介绍CLONE TABLE的使用。使用限制要求目标表与源表的Schema兼容。支持分区表和非分区表。目标表已存在时一次性复制分区的数量上限为10000个。目标表不存在时无分区数量限制,满足原子性。对同一个非分区表或者分区表的同一个分区,执行ClONE操作的次数不能超过7次。命令格式CLONE TABLE <
本文讲的是人工智能正面临克隆风险!,IoT、无人机、自动驾驶、人脸识别......,仿佛一夜间人工智能从虚无缥缈的幻想变成了现实,冲击和改变着传统行业,人类社会正面临着又一波深刻的技术变革。然而,被一些人视为人类未来威胁的人工智能技术本身却面临着各种安全威胁,其中最让厂商头痛的是“克隆”。每当提起人工智能,人们都会和高科技联系到一起,但其核心仍然是由程序代码构成的各种算法,一旦这些算法被暴露,其它
Clone Plugin简介8.0.17引入clone plugin,允许从本地或者远程的MySQL中克隆数据克隆的数据包括schema、表、表空间、元数据等等,克隆的数据是一个完整的数据目录,插件可以使用克隆的目录配置和恢复一个MySQL Server,克隆分为本地克隆和远程克隆。本地克隆:将启动克隆操作的MySQL克隆到该主机的一个指定目录下。 远程克隆:涉及
转载
2023-09-07 23:09:18
79阅读
一、克隆表将数据表的数据记录生成到新的表中方法一create table test1 like ky12; #通过LIKE方法,复制表结构生成新的克隆表
insert into test1 select * from ky12; # 将原来表的数据在复制到克隆表中,两个表结构需要一样方法二create table test2 (SELECT * from
转载
2023-07-27 20:28:10
88阅读
# 如何实现Hive克隆表
## 一、流程图
```mermaid
flowchart TD
开始 --> 创建新表
创建新表 --> 复制数据
复制数据 --> 结束
```
## 二、状态图
```mermaid
stateDiagram
开始 --> 创建新表 : 连接Hive
创建新表 --> 复制数据 : 创建新表结构
复制数据 -
# SQL Server 克隆表的实用指南
在许多数据管理任务中,克隆表是非常常见的需求。克隆表不仅可以用于测试和开发,还能帮助数据分析师在原始数据上进行操作而不影响生产环境。本文将介绍如何在SQL Server中克隆表,并提供相关代码示例。
## 什么是克隆表?
克隆表是指创建一个与现有表结构相同的新表,同时可选择性地复制数据。克隆可以用于备份、数据预处理和更改表结构等多种场景。
###
文章目录1. 引言2. 克隆一张表问题解决方案讨论3. 保存查询数据至数据表问题解决方案讨论4. 创建临时表问题解决方案讨论
1. 引言本文后续的介绍将基于名为 mail 的数据表,建表和向表中插入数据的语句如下:DROP TABLE IF EXISTS mail;
#@ _CREATE_TABLE_
CREATE TABLE mail
(
t DATETIME,
一、简单认识table作用:table是lua的一种变量类型,而在lua中没有提供数据结构,所以table将会用于帮助我们创建不同的数据结构,如数组、字典等;使用语法:table是一个关联性数组,可以用任意类型的值来做数组的索引,除了nil(lua语法支持nil,但不提倡使用);而且所有的索引值都需要用[],如果是字符串,可以去掉引号和中括号;如果没有中括号,则认为是字符串索引;表是lua中最主要
Metatable和表在使用lua的时候,lua 的表是最经常用到的,虽然表已经提供给我们非常多的操作,包括变量,函数等,Metatable的引入可以改变相应的表行为,使得表更加的灵活。有时我们需要对表中新创建的元素进行跟踪,使用Metatable可方便的做到这一点。带着这个问题,看看是如何使用Metatable 做到这一点的。__index和**__newindex**如下先创建一个带Metat
1.元表、元操作
1.1算术元操作
Metatables允许我们改变table的行为,例如,使用Metatables我们可以定义Lua如何计算两个table的相加操作a+b。当Lua试图对两个表进行相加时,他会检查两个表是否有一个表有Metatable,并且检查Metatable是否有__add域。如果找到则调用这个__add函数(所谓的Metamethod)去计算结果。
Lua中的每一个表都有
元表在我们平时的开发中应用的不多,最熟悉的要数lua中的面向对象实现。今天就总结下metatable的使用,底层原理,以及使用场景。metatable是什么? 简单一句话,是lua提供给我们的一种操作table的方法。metatable也是table,从源码中我们看到: typedef struct Table {
CommonHeader;
lu_byte flags; /
系列文章目录 文章目录系列文章目录前言?一、Lua表1.table(表)的构造2.table(表)的操作1.table连接2.table插入和移除3.table排序4.table最大值?二、Lua模块与包?1.require函数?2.加载机制?3.C包?????总结 前言?一、Lua表table 是 Lua 的一种数据结构用来帮助我们创建不同的数据类型,如:数组、字典等。Lua table 使用关
文章目录一、克隆表,将数据表的数据记录生成到新的表中方法1:先克隆表结构,再导入表数据。方法2:创建新表的同时,导入旧表数据。二、查看表结构的三种方法三、清空表,删除表内的所有数据方法一:delete方法二:truncate四、创建临时表 TEMPORARY五、创建外键约束,保证数据的完整性和一致性5.1 创建主键表和外键表5.2 删除主键表中的数据记录5.3 查看和删除外键约束 一、克隆表,将
1、快速复制之前表的结构使用场景:数据库已经有表,想快速复制已有的这个表的结构,又两种方式:克隆已有的表以及获取已有的表的SQL脚本。1.1克隆表克隆表的语句为:create table user(克隆后的表的名称) like user(被隆的表的名称); 1.2获取已有表的SQL语句我们得到已有表的SQL语句的命令为:show create table oldTableNa
一、克隆表概念:将数据表的数据记录生成到新的表中1.复制表结构例:create table test02 like ky20;
desc test02
select * from test02;2.复制数据的两种方法方法一insert into test02 select * from ky20;方法二例:create table test03 (select * from test02);
官方文档是这么描述#的:取长度操作符写作一元操作 #。 字符串的长度是它的字节数(就是以一个字符一个字节计算的字符串长度)。table t 的长度被定义成一个整数下标 n 。 它满足 t[n] 不是 nil 而 t[n+1] 为 nil; 此外,如果 t[1] 为 nil ,n 就可能是零。 对于常规的数组,里面从 1 到 n 放着一些非空的值的时候, 它的长度就精确的为 n,即最后一个值的下标。
MySQL Copy或Clone表是一个函数,允许无涯教程创建现有表 的 复制表,包括表结构,索引,约束,默认值等...
不要在 lua 的 table 中使用 nil 值,如果一个元素要删除,直接 remove,不要用 nil 去代替。[code="lua"]local table1 = {a=1,"2",c="3","4","5"}print("size:"..#table1)print("size:"..table.getn(table1))print(table
原创
2023-04-11 00:41:10
190阅读